Web1 jan. 2014 · Elected in 1912, Woodrow Wilson came into office in 1913 with what many considered a neutral stance on foreign matters. It was Wilson’s goal to keep America completely out of World War I, which began in 1914—and have the country serve as a peacemaker to other nations. WebSpee is famous for his victory in the Battle of Coronel against the British admiral Sir Christopher Cradock on November 1, 1914 . Just over a month later, Spee died in the Battle of the Falkland Islands, in which the East Asia Squadron was defeated. Alfred von Tirpitz An admiral and first secretary of the German navy.
